Wine & Dine Garden
Implementation Details πΏ
Position Sonic Bloom Wine Weigela along a pathway leading to your dining area or outdoor kitchen. This strategic placement not only guides guests but also enhances the overall ambiance.
Scale π
For a cohesive look, use 3-5 plants spaced about 3 feet apart. This spacing allows each plant to shine while creating a unified display.
Visual Impact π¨
The vibrant foliage and pink flowers of the Weigela create a stunning backdrop for outdoor meals. Imagine dining al fresco with nature's beauty framing your experience.
Effectiveness βοΈ
This arrangement significantly enhances visual appeal, making it a perfect choice for any dining space. The lively colors and textures invite relaxation and enjoyment.
Adaptation Suggestions πͺ΄
In smaller gardens, consider using fewer plants in decorative containers. For larger areas, create a border with multiple rows to maximize impact and beauty.

Container Design Best Practices
π± Optimal Growth in Containers
To ensure your Sonic Bloom Wine Weigela thrives in containers, start with the right soil. A well-draining potting mix is essential, as it prevents waterlogging, which can lead to root rot.
Watering is crucial; aim for consistent moisture without over-saturating the soil. Check the top inch of the soilβif it feels dry, itβs time to water.
Sunlight exposure is another key factor. These plants prefer full sun, so position your containers where they can soak up at least six hours of sunlight daily.
